I’m happy to introduce you to Tammy Lally a Certified Money Coach, TED Speaker, and Author of Money Detox. She helps others master their finances by stopping the cycle of their money shame to rewrite their financial future. Tammy works with people to first conquer their emotions around money and then through a comprehensive financial plan. I found Tammy after watching her TedTalk (which I hope you will go and watch) and knew she was someone that I needed to introduce to my listeners. The connection that she is able to make between money and emotions, especially grief and loss is powerful and I also believe life-saving for so many. She shares the hard story of losing her brother and what a profound impact both his experience and also her experience of grief had on her. His death made her want to understand her beliefs and behaviors around money and life. She feels it pushed her toward finding a higher power and finding answers. She credits a lot of Grace, Faith, and a lot of Grit for getting her through. We talk about the realization that we both had at points in our own experiences when it became clear that no one else was going to come and save us. When we realized that we have to do the work and stop looking to be rescued. This isn’t the same as trying to do everything yourself and not asking for help (which is very important), but that you also need to show up for yourself. When the strength comes from within it’s so powerful. “The healing that you can do through the lens of money is extraordinary. It’s one of the biggest healings of our time because we give money so much power. There is so much personal and spiritual growth that can come out of it.” ~Tammy Lally Tammy shares openly and honestly about her own money story and the personal bankruptcy she experienced shortly after her brother died. She says that our money story is imprinted on us, like much else, in the first 10 years of our lives and it’s just repeated over and over again unless we break the loop. This imprint happens through the way our parents did or didn’t talk about it, the energy around money when it was talked about, the stories we hear from the media and the way people with or without money are spoken about, and so many other things. One of the best ways Tammy says to break this pattern for the future is to talk about money with your children. Bringing it into the light is the only way. I hope you will listen to this episode if you are newly grieving a loss. She and I both share our own experiences with money in the first few years after loss and Tammy gives such important advice if you are also in this part of the process. Ultimately, you need to ask for help and allow the help that is being offered to you. Find someone that you trust to talk about what is going on and then receive the help that comes your way. Letting people help you with the basics so that you can be well enough to move slowly from surviving to thriving is so important. Tammy’s work is literally saving lives. Tammy Lally -- a certified money coach, author of Money Detox and TED Speaker -- works with her clients on the one thing that prevents people from reaching financial freedom, and that is our relationship with money. Financial planning is not a mysterious thing that only certain people understand and get access to. It's actually straight forward (and there's a lot of resources out there to get informed), but where we go awry is in our relationship to money. How it makes us feel. How we think it makes us look. How we value ourselves against what we own. So, in order to feel empowered and get to financial freedom, the emotional part of the equation needs to be addressed first. Many of us were taught to never discuss money, religion, and politics at a dinner table, and for good reasons. But Tammy says that in order to break free from the money shame and/or whatever else you have going on in your relationship with money, you have to be willing to talk about it. Get uncomfortable. Get real. And only then, will you take ground. Tammy's journey to financial freedom is very personal. In 2007, things came crashing down. Tammy lost her brother Keith to suicide, shortly after he received a foreclosure notice, which was the last straw in a long battle of financial shame and suffering. Then, she lost her business overnight and was forced to eventually declare personal bankruptcy. You may have had an experience, a situation, a life event that caused you to change how you looked at the world or led to a new understanding of how something is wrong and needs to be changed. Your personal story can have a powerful impact on an audience. But, for it to spark a movement, to cause others to change, to cause systems to change, you need to expand your personal story into a universal message. Nicole is a physician (pediatrician by training) who left clinical medicine a year ago to launch a health advocacy and consulting company. You’ll hear in this episode what prompted her to start her company and how that has led to her idea for a TEDx talk. It was a pleasure talking with Nicole and you’ll hear the process we went through to take her personal story and expand it into a universal message. We come up with a really clear spine for her talk - and a single word that serves as a powerful metaphor for the change she wants to see and how it can happen. About My Guest: Dr. Nicole T. Rochester is a board-certified pediatrician, Clinical Assistant Professor, and the CEO of Your GPS Doc, LLC, an innovative company that helps aging individuals, those with chronic illnesses, and their family caregivers navigate the healthcare system through education, empowerment, advocacy, speaking, and consulting. While helping to care for her late father, who had multiple chronic illnesses including dementia, Dr. Rochester witnessed the disjointed healthcare system from the other side of the stethoscope and gained invaluable insight into the plight of patients and their caregivers. On many occasions, it was only because of her medical expertise that her father received the care he needed and deserved. She realizes that most patients and families do not have access to this “inside knowledge” and has made it her personal mission to make this information widely available.
